Look no further than wild posting the secret weapon of guerrilla marketers everywhere. In a world dominated by digital noise, wild posting offers a refreshing and impactful way to get your album noticed. Here’s why it’s the ultimate guerrilla marketing tactic for album launches:

Maximum Visibility

Minimum Cost: Picture this your album artwork plastered across city streets, subway stations, and bustling neighborhoods. With wild posting, you can achieve maximum visibility without breaking the bank. It’s a cost effective way to reach a large and diverse audience.

Targeted Reach, Tailored Impact

Want to connect with your ideal fans? Wild posting lets you do just that. By strategically placing posters in locations frequented by your target demographic, you can ensure that your music gets in front of the right audience at the right time.

Street Credibility, Urban Cool:

Let’s face it there’s something undeniably cool about seeing your album posters adorning city walls and lampposts. Wild posting adds a dose of street credibility to your album launch, positioning your music as raw, authentic, and edgy.

Buzz Generation, Curiosity Sparked:

Wild posting creates a buzz like no other. As people stumble upon your posters in unexpected places, they can’t help but take notice. This curiosity leads to word of mouth buzz and social media chatter, drumming up excitement for your album release.

Unconventional Impact, Memorable Impressions:

In a sea of digital ads and marketing messages, wild posting stands out as a tactile and tangible way to engage with your audience. Its unconventional impact leaves a lasting impression that resonates long after the posters come down.

Local Connection, Community Engagement:

Wild posting isn’t just about reaching the masses it’s about connecting with communities on a local level. By targeting neighborhoods and venues where your music is appreciated, you can forge meaningful connections with fans and build grassroots support for your album.
